.testimonial-video-section{margin:60px 0;text-align:center}.testimonial-carousel-heading{color:#fc2d8c;margin:0 auto 30px;font-family:Rebori!important;width:90%}.testimonial-section-description{margin:0 auto 20px;text-align:center;width:70%;max-width:90%;font-size:1.2rem;color:#333;font-weight:500}.testimonial-fb-community-link{margin:0 auto 30px;text-align:center}.fb-community-button{display:inline-flex;align-items:center;background-color:#4267b2;color:#fff;padding:10px 20px;border-radius:8px;text-decoration:none;font-weight:600;transition:background-color .3s,transform .2s;box-shadow:0 2px 5px #0000001a}.fb-community-button:hover{background-color:#365899;transform:translateY(-2px);box-shadow:0 4px 8px #00000026}.fb-community-button .icon{margin-right:8px}.community-benefits-container{margin:0 auto 40px;width:100%;overflow:hidden}.community-benefits-carousel{width:100%;position:relative;padding:0 10px}.community-benefits-track{display:flex;flex-wrap:nowrap;gap:15px;overflow-x:auto;-webkit-overflow-scrolling:touch;scroll-snap-type:x mandatory;scrollbar-width:none;-ms-overflow-style:none;padding:10px 5px}.community-benefits-track::-webkit-scrollbar{display:none}.community-benefit-item{display:flex;align-items:center;padding:0 15px;border-radius:12px;box-shadow:0 2px 8px #00000014;transition:transform .2s;flex:0 0 auto;min-width:230px;max-width:280px;scroll-snap-align:start;margin-bottom:5px;border:1px dashed #FC2D8C}.community-benefit-item:hover{transform:translateY(-3px);box-shadow:0 4px 12px #0000001f}.benefit-text{font-size:15px;font-weight:500;color:#fff;line-height:1.3}.testimonial-carousel-container{position:relative;display:flex;align-items:center;justify-content:center;margin-bottom:20px;overflow:visible;width:100%}.testimonial-carousel-track-container{width:100%;max-width:1200px;overflow:hidden;position:relative}.testimonial-carousel-track{display:flex;list-style:none;padding:0;margin:0;transition:transform .5s ease}.testimonial-carousel-slide{flex:0 0 100%;min-width:100%;padding:0 5px;box-sizing:border-box;scroll-snap-align:start;transition:opacity .3s ease}.testimonial-carousel-slide.is-active{opacity:1}.testimonial-carousel-control{background-color:#c8fb05;border:none;border-radius:50%;width:36px;height:36px;display:flex;align-items:center;justify-content:center;cursor:pointer;color:#333;box-shadow:0 2px 5px #0000001a;z-index:5;position:absolute;transition:all .2s ease;top:50%;transform:translateY(-50%)}.testimonial-carousel-control:hover{background-color:#fff}.testimonial-carousel-control svg{width:20px;height:20px}.testimonial-carousel-prev{left:5px}@media screen and (min-width: 750px){.testimonial-carousel-prev{left:calc((97% - 1200px)/2);transform:translate(-50%) translateY(-50%)}}.testimonial-carousel-next{right:5px;transform:translateY(-50%) rotate(180deg)}@media screen and (min-width: 750px){.testimonial-carousel-next{right:calc((97% - 1200px)/2);transform:translate(50%) translateY(-50%) rotate(180deg)}}.testimonial-carousel-next:hover{transform:translateY(-50%) rotate(180deg) scale(1.1)}@media screen and (min-width: 750px){.testimonial-carousel-next:hover{transform:translate(50%) translateY(-50%) rotate(180deg) scale(1.1)}}.testimonial-carousel-dots{display:flex;justify-content:center;gap:8px;margin-bottom:25px}.testimonial-carousel-dot{width:10px;height:10px;border-radius:50%;background-color:#ddd;border:none;padding:0;cursor:pointer;transition:all .3s ease}.testimonial-carousel-dot:hover{background-color:#bbb}.testimonial-carousel-dot.is-active{background-color:#fc2d8c;transform:scale(1.2)}.testimonial-video-wrapper{position:relative;border-radius:30px;overflow:hidden;background-color:#000;width:100%;margin:0 auto;max-width:225px;aspect-ratio:9 / 16;box-shadow:0 4px 15px #0000001a}.testimonial-video-poster{position:relative;width:100%;height:100%;display:flex;align-items:center;justify-content:center;background-color:#f0f0f0;cursor:pointer}.testimonial-video-poster-image{width:100%;height:100%;object-fit:cover}.testimonial-video-poster-placeholder{width:100%;height:100%}.testimonial-video-play-button{position:absolute;left:50%;top:50%;transform:translate(-50%,-50%);border-radius:50%;width:40px;height:40px;display:flex;align-items:center;justify-content:center;cursor:pointer;color:#fff;z-index:1;box-shadow:0 2px 8px #0003;transition:all .2s ease}.testimonial-video-play-button:hover{transform:translate(-50%,-50%) scale(1.1)}.testimonial-video-badge{position:absolute;bottom:15px;left:15px;background-color:#0009;color:#fff;padding:4px 8px;border-radius:4px;font-size:12px;font-weight:500;z-index:1}.testimonial-video-iframe,.testimonial-video-html5{width:100%;height:100%;border:0}.testimonial-video-player-container{position:absolute;top:0;left:0;width:100%;height:100%;background-color:#000;z-index:2}.testimonial-cta-container{display:flex;flex-direction:column;align-items:center;margin-top:30px}.testimonial-cta-button{padding:12px 40px;font-size:16px;font-weight:600;background-color:#c8ff00;color:#000;border-radius:10px;display:inline-flex;align-items:center;box-shadow:0 3px 6px #0000001a;transition:all .2s ease;margin-bottom:15px}.testimonial-cta-button:hover{transform:translateY(-2px);box-shadow:0 5px 10px #00000026}.testimonial-cta-button .icon{margin-right:8px}.testimonial-guarantee{display:flex;align-items:center;gap:8px;font-size:14px;color:#000}.testimonial-guarantee .icon svg{width:18px;height:18px}@media screen and (min-width: 750px){.testimonial-carousel-slide{flex:0 0 20%;min-width:20%}.testimonial-carousel-track-container{overflow:visible}.testimonial-carousel-control{top:50%;transform:translateY(-50%);width:42px;height:42px}.testimonial-carousel-next{transform:translateY(-50%) rotate(180deg)}.testimonial-carousel-next:hover{transform:translateY(-50%) rotate(180deg) scale(1.1)}}@media screen and (max-width: 749px){.testimonial-video-section{margin:20px 0}.testimonial-cta-button{max-width:90%;font-size:12.5px!important}.testimonial-carousel-heading{margin:40px auto 0!important;font-size:35px!important;width:90%}.testimonial-carousel-description,.testimonial-section-description{width:90%}.testimonial-video-play-button{width:36px;height:36px}.testimonial-video-wrapper{max-width:180px}.testimonial-carousel-prev{left:10px}.testimonial-carousel-next{right:10px}.testimonial-carousel-control{width:30px;height:30px;z-index:10}.testimonial-carousel-control svg{width:16px;height:16px}.community-benefit-item{min-width:200px}}@media screen and (max-width: 480px){.testimonial-carousel-slide{flex:0 0 100%;min-width:100%}.testimonial-video-wrapper{max-width:225px}.community-benefit-item{min-width:180px}.benefit-text{font-size:14px}}.testimonial-carousel-slide--hidden{display:none}.testimonial-carousel-slide.is-active.testimonial-carousel-slide--hidden{display:block}@media screen and (min-width: 750px){.testimonial-carousel-slide{flex:0 0 20%;min-width:20%}.testimonial-carousel-track:not(:has(.testimonial-carousel-slide:nth-child(5))) .testimonial-carousel-slide{flex:0 0 20%;min-width:20%}}.testimonial-carousel-description{margin:0 auto 30px;text-align:center;width:40rem;font-weight:700}
/*# sourceMappingURL=/cdn/shop/t/20/assets/testimonial-video-carousel.css.map */
